As a Bank Manager responsible for Resolution & Recovery Planning, you will be responsible for contributing to the development, maintenance, testing and execution activities of the bank’s resolution and recovery plans, ensuring full compliance with FDIC and other regulatory standards. This position requires experience in regulatory compliance, risk management, and an understanding of financial institution operations. The position is an individual contributor role that reports to the Director – Bank Resolution & Recovery Planning.
